Norwich will hope a return to Carrow Road will help them secure their first three points of the season as they welcome Blackburn in the Championship.

The Canaries were beaten 2-0 in their league opener last weekend, but they then beat Stevenage 4-3 in the first round of the Carabao Cup.

Blackburn have recorded two wins from two, and John Eustace has got his players firing in the early days of the new campaign.

Team news

Johannes Hoff Thorup is in his first season as Norwich boss
Johannes Hoff Thorup is in his first season as Norwich boss

Norwich boss Johannes Hoff Thorup is still without Ashley Barnes due to a leg injury, but he could be back in the next few weeks, while Jose Cordoba is a doubt as he tries to build up his fitness.

Eustace has no new injury concerns and he will have to decide if Sammie Szmodics deserves to start.

Last season's Championship top scorer started the 4-2 league win over Derby on the bench before starting and scoring two in Tuesday's 6-1 victory over Stockport.

The stats

Norwich are unbeaten in 16 games at home in the Championship, with their last defeat at Carrow Road coming in November, ironically, to Blackburn.

They have scored in 13 of their last 15 at home in the league, but they failed to beat Blackburn in either meeting last season, drawing 1-1 at Ewood Park and losing 3-1 in front of their own supporters.

Blackburn narrowly avoided relegation last season, but they have started the season with two wins, scoring 10 goals in the process.
